Henricks Park is a vibrant gathering place for the residents and visitors of Injune and encapsulates the spirit and history of the area.
The park is uniquely designed to tell the story of Injune through artworks and paintings that reflect local culture and heritage, and a stunning array of coloured sandstones from the nearby Carnarvon Ranges.
Located on a site donated by the Henricks family, who had lived there since the 1930s, the park has been brought to life by the efforts of volunteers.
Visitors to the park can enjoy the artistic expressions that celebrate the area’s natural beauty and historical significance, making it a meaningful stop for those looking to connect with Injune's community and its stories.
